前端是這樣設計的
然後點選新增一項總結就會多一行
以此這樣下去,想要多少條就要多少條,請問一下用thinkphp怎麼解決這個插入資料庫的辦法啊?因為以前都是固定的,現在不固定,不知道該如何處理這個怎麼插入資料庫了。謝謝
你好,是資料庫的欄位怎麼加進去,因為資料庫的欄位是固定好的啊,但是現在前端的輸入框越來越多,這個怎麼處理?
// 批次新增資料
$data = M("Data"); $dataList[] = array('name'=>'name','email'=>'email'); $dataList[] = array('name'=>'name','email'=>'email'); $data->addAll($dataList);
感謝邀請,就像樓上說的組織成二維數組的形式進行提交就可以了
看你的評論,應該就是主表不能動了,那就增加一張表,比方說array('name'=>'name','email'=>'email')這是主表固定存的,存完之後就有個ID,你把這個ID,連同其他新加的欄位存到另外一張表,顯示的時候聯表查詢即可。
雷雷
// 批次新增資料
感謝邀請,就像樓上說的組織成二維數組的形式進行提交就可以了
看你的評論,應該就是主表不能動了,那就增加一張表,
比方說array('name'=>'name','email'=>'email')這是主表固定存的,存完之後就有個ID,你把這個ID,連同其他新加的欄位存到另外一張表,顯示的時候聯表查詢即可。
雷雷